Great Resource for Use Throughout Law School
The Examples & Explanations for Legal Writing is a great supplement to use throughout law school. This comprehensive resources covers both objective writing and persuasive writing, and does so separately, which makes for a simple, organized, and straightforward guide. One of the most valuable parts of this book is the section on revising and rewriting. It has helped me fix awkward sentence structure, write strong paragraphs, and transition between paragraphs. The example-explanation format works very well for the topic since one of the best ways to learn how to write well is to see how/why some legal writing can be improved. I would recommend this supplement for use throughout law school.
